Welcome aboard Slackey.

One of the best things I have found for the car (appart from wind breaker) is the smarttop roof module. You can control the roof with the keys, tap the roof button to open/close (no more holding it) and set it up to work whilst moving. (Its the doing it with the keys that is truly amazing!)

So many times ive had my hands full to put something or someone in the back seat, just hit unlock 3 times, just put whats in my hands directly on the back seat! with no obstructions!
